Magnesium in PDB 4jc3: 14-3-3 Protein Interaction with Estrogen Receptor Alpha Provides A Novel Drug Target InterfaceProtein crystallography data
The structure of 14-3-3 Protein Interaction with Estrogen Receptor Alpha Provides A Novel Drug Target Interface, PDB code: 4jc3
was solved by
D.Bier,
C.Ottmann,
with X-Ray Crystallography technique. A brief refinement statistics is given in the table below:
